Globus Maritime Limited (GLBS) reported Q4 2025 earnings per share of $0.02, significantly surpassing the consensus estimate of -$0.0918 by 121.79%. Revenue details were not provided for the quarter. Following the announcement, the stock price rose by 1.49%.

Globus Maritime, a dry bulk shipping company, delivered a notable earnings surprise for the fourth quarter of 2025. The EPS of $0.02 marked a clear turnaround from the expected loss, reflecting effective cost management and possibly favorable charter rates during the period. Although the company did not disclose specific revenue figures, the positive bottom-line result suggests that voyage revenues or vessel operating income may have outperformed internal forecasts. Operational highlights likely included stable fleet utilization and disciplined control of vessel operating expenses. The dry bulk market in late 2025 experienced a moderate recovery, which may have benefited the company’s earnings. Without revenue disclosure, assessing top-line growth remains difficult, but the positive EPS indicates a potential improvement in net margins relative to prior quarters. Globus Maritime’s focus on maintaining low debt levels and optimizing its fleet composition likely contributed to the earnings performance. The absence of segment-level data in the report limits a deeper analysis of individual vessel contributions.

Following the earnings release, Globus Maritime’s stock experienced a modest increase of 1.49%, reflecting a positive but subdued reaction to the earnings beat. The significant EPS surprise may have reassured some investors about the company’s ability to generate profitability in a challenging environment. However, the absence of revenue data likely tempered enthusiasm, as top-line growth is typically a key factor in valuation assessments. Analyst views on dry bulk shipping stocks remain mixed, with some highlighting the potential for improved earnings as global demand stabilizes and others cautioning about persistent volatility in charter rates. In the coming months, key items to watch include any future disclosure of revenue details, updates on vessel acquisitions or divestitures, and management commentary on market conditions. Investors should also monitor the company’s debt profile and cash flow generation. The next earnings report may provide greater clarity on revenue trends and the company’s strategic direction.
